Welcoming Indian Prime Minister Manmohan Singh's pledge to carry forward the peace process, Pakistan's top leadership has underscored the importance of discussing the Kashmir issue.
At a briefing in Rawalpindi on Saturday President Musharraf and Prime Minister Jamali welcomed the statement by Dr Manmohan Singh that the Congress-led coalition would continue furthering the peace process with Pakistan.
"In this connection, they attached importance to the forthcoming commencement of a composite dialogue on all outstanding issues between the two countries, including Jammu and Kashmir," said an official announcement.
They reiterated that Pakistan would continue in its efforts for the promotion of peace and stability in the region, it added.
The participants of the meeting were briefed by Foreign Secretary Riaz Khokhar on the international and regional situation with particular focus on South Asia.
